Output 303ae3c4da66ec7572b26407ea42b2bd82c1dd5c68246c07d3c2c46f5e020423:0

value
34241731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505c48b1ef658617506bef07634da0e5ebb1860e OP_EQUAL
address
391vXtibJs8ZX4YKNtz7j81fXn9CaFVpui
transaction
303ae3c4da66ec7572b26407ea42b2bd82c1dd5c68246c07d3c2c46f5e020423
confirmations
265210
spent
true